BLAST Rivals to return to Hong Kong for 2026 Season Two
BLAST has confirmed that BLAST Rivals Season Two 2026 will once again be held in Hong Kong, following the successful execution of last year’s event. The tournament is scheduled to take place November 8–15, 2026 , with the final three days hosted at AsiaWorld-Expo. Eight teams will compete for a $1 million prize pool , with $650,000 allocated to team winnings and $350,000 distributed among players . Participating teams will be selected based on the Valve Regional Standings

controlez Has Left The MongolZ
Unurdelger “controlez” Baasanjargal has officially parted ways with The MongolZ after an impressive stand-in run during the late 2025 season. Stepping in for Senzu, controlez delivered consistent performances across three major international events, helping stabilize the roster and significantly raising his profile on the global Counter-Strike stage.

The MongolZ takes the spotlight on Velin fashion magazine cover
Mongolian Counter-Strike 2 powerhouse The MongolZ have taken a step beyond esports competition, appearing in the latest issue of Velin , a biannual print fashion magazine dedicated to fashion, aesthetics, and emerging creative talent. The feature marks a new chapter for the team, offering fans a different perspective on professional esports players while also reflecting fashion media’s growing interest in gaming culture.
